Kisspeptin
Kisspeptin is a regulatory peptide that plays a central role in controlling the body’s reproductive hormone system. It is essential for the activation of the hypothalamic-pituitary-gonadal (HPG) axis, which governs testosterone, estrogen, and overall hormonal balance.
This peptide is particularly useful for individuals experiencing hormonal imbalances, low libido, or disruptions in reproductive function. By working upstream in the hormonal cascade, Kisspeptin helps restore natural signaling rather than replacing hormones directly.
Mechanism of Action
Activates KISS1R receptors in the hypothalamus, stimulating GnRH release and downstream production of LH and FSH
